        Common Qualities of Introverts:
        Attracted to in-depth analysis
        Like to think, sometimes without talking
        Like to understand
        Keyword: Inner-directed

        Common Qualities of Intuitives:
        Notice the whole picture
        Theoretical - interested in WHY things work
        Creative - like to experiment
        Keyword: Imaginative

        Common Qualities of Feelers:
        Appreciate sensitivity
        Quick to give support
        Merciful - individual circumstances noted
        Keyword: Compassionate

        Common Qualities of Perceptives:
        Are comfortable with "winging it"
        Like to have an open-ended approach
        Postpone decisions - sometimes procrastinate
        Keyword: Flexible
        General Description:
        INFPs value harmony and want their work, friends and home to reflect this value. INFPs are quiet and adaptable. They will not easily share their inner self (or their sense of humour) with others unless they have built a trusting relationship with them. INFPs are creative and complex so they get bored quickly by routine jobs.

        Career Insights:
        INFPs need to believe in their work; they need their work to reflect their values of harmony, unity and friendship. Their careers often reflect their ability to improve other people's lives through verbal skills. They work best when they have the freedom to respond creatively to the needs of the moment for short periods of time. The type of careers that honour these traits include fine arts, counselling, writing, teaching (art, music and drama), library work and entertainment.
